出 处:《中国林副特产》2009年第3期36-38,共3页Forest By-product and Speciality in China
摘 要:采用美国LI-COR公司生产的LI-6400便携式光合测定系统对青花椒坐果期的光合生理特性进行了研究。结果表明:坐果期青花椒的光饱和点为500μmol/(m2.s),光补偿点为55.59μmol/(m2.s);坐果期青花椒的光合速率日变化为单峰型曲线,峰值出现在11:00;青花椒叶片的气孔导度(stomacond)与叶片的光合速率日变化趋势基本一致,呈平行变化趋势,说明气孔导度是影响光合速率的直接因子。The photosynthetic physiological characteristics of Zanthoxylum schinifolium in fruiting period was researched by using the LI-6400 portable photosynthetic measuration system made by LI-COR company, USA. The results showed that the light saturation point and light compensatory point of Zanthoxylum schinifolium each was 500μmol/(m2^ ·s)and 55.59μmol/(m^2·s). the day net photosynthetic rate changing was a single apex curve, appears at the 11:00 am. The net photosynthetic rate changed with the stoma cond together, it indicated that the cond was the main influence factor of net photosynthetic rate.
